Chamaecyparis pisifera, also known as Cream Ball Japanese False Cypress, is a darling evergreen shrub that has a compact size but is big on style. The scaled foliage has a frond-like appearance and is a grey-green shade with golden yellow highlights. This beautiful conifer is easy to maintain and adds year-round color and texture to a landscape.

This dwarf evergreen will reach about 2 feet tall and wide, making it a natural choice for a low hedge or foundation planting. Use along a walkway or as an accent in a mixed perennial bed or mass planting. The feathery foliage provides a nice contrast when featured in a rock garden, while the spreading tendency makes this plant a wonderful groundcover. Cream Ball Japanese False Cypress is a perennial in USDA zones 4 through 8.

Cream Ball Japanese False Cypress Care

Grow in full sun, although this shrub can handle partial shade. Water this evergreen when the top couple of inches of soil dries out. Drench the soil when watering during the first year to establish a robust root system. Soil should be moist but well-drained.

Fertilize this plant using a slow-release, high-nitrogen fertilizer each month during the growing season. Take a break from fertilizing during the winter. Remove damaged growth as necessary, but this compact shrub does not require pruning.

Cream Ball Japanese False Cypress Spacing

The Cream Ball Japanese False Cypress is a dwarf conifer with a naturally rounded shape. This shrub will grow 1 to 2 feet tall and wide. This plant will spread out with time, so space the plants about 2 feet apart.
